Nanho White (or Alba) is one of the best white varieties of buddleia, also spelled buddleja. It is a compact, spreading, deciduous shrub with numerous long, richly fragrant flowers throughout the summer. A recipient of the RHS AGM (Award of Garden Merit), for all round excellence in the garden.

Insights

Buddleias are extremely attractive to pollinating insects, with copious nectar, which is why they are often known as the butterfly bush.

Details
  • Flowers: June - October
  • Hardy
Planting
  • All soil types
  • South or West aspect
  • Full sun or partial sunlight
Care
  • Prune annually in early spring back to a low framework.
  • Deadhead to avoid unwanted seedlings.
Scent

Strong sweet fragrance, very attractive to butterflies.
